Searched refs:CopyVT (Results 1 – 6 of 6) sorted by relevance
1401 MVT CopyVT = DestVT; in finishCall() local1406 CopyVT = MVT::i64; in finishCall()1411 if (RetVT == CopyVT) { in finishCall()1412 const TargetRegisterClass *CpyRC = TLI.getRegClassFor(CopyVT); in finishCall()1420 } else if (CopyVT == MVT::f64) { in finishCall()
1220 MVT CopyVT = RVLocs[0].getValVT(); in finishCall() local1223 CopyVT = MVT::i32; in finishCall()1225 unsigned ResultReg = createResultReg(TLI.getRegClassFor(CopyVT)); in finishCall()
3173 EVT CopyVT = VA.getValVT(); in fastLowerCall() local3177 if ((CopyVT == MVT::f32 || CopyVT == MVT::f64) && in fastLowerCall()3186 CopyVT = MVT::f80; in fastLowerCall()3198 if (CopyVT != VA.getValVT()) { in fastLowerCall()
2393 EVT CopyVT = VA.getLocVT(); in LowerCallResult() local2396 if ((CopyVT == MVT::f32 || CopyVT == MVT::f64 || CopyVT == MVT::f128) && in LowerCallResult()2406 CopyVT = MVT::f80; in LowerCallResult()2407 RoundAfterCopy = (CopyVT != VA.getLocVT()); in LowerCallResult()2411 CopyVT, InFlag).getValue(1); in LowerCallResult()
2057 MVT CopyVT = RVLocs[0].getValVT(); in FinishCall() local2061 CopyVT = MVT::i32; in FinishCall()2063 const TargetRegisterClass* DstRC = TLI.getRegClassFor(CopyVT); in FinishCall()
3013 MVT CopyVT = RVLocs[0].getValVT(); in finishCall() local3016 if (CopyVT.isVector() && !Subtarget->isLittleEndian()) in finishCall()3019 unsigned ResultReg = createResultReg(TLI.getRegClassFor(CopyVT)); in finishCall()